Box-Type Vertical Drilling Machine: The Reliable Solution for Precision Metal Drilling

Publish Time: 2026-07-10     Origin: Site

Why Choose a Box-Type Vertical Drilling Machine?

As manufacturing industries demand tighter tolerances and higher productivity, drilling equipment must provide both precision and reliability. A box-type vertical drilling machine is specifically engineered for heavy-duty machining applications where rigidity and consistent performance are essential.

Unlike conventional round-column drilling machines, the box-column structure offers greater resistance to vibration and deformation, allowing more stable machining under heavy cutting loads. This structural advantage improves hole accuracy, extends tool life, and enhances machining efficiency.

What Is a Box-Type Vertical Drilling Machine?

A box-type vertical drilling machine is a heavy-duty drilling machine featuring a rigid rectangular column that supports the spindle head during machining. It is widely used for:

· Drilling

· Tapping

· Reaming

· Countersinking

· Spot facing

· Boring

Many industrial models also include automatic spindle feed, reverse tapping functions, multiple spindle speeds, and adjustable feed rates to accommodate different materials and machining requirements.

Key Features

High-Rigidity Box Column Design

The box-column construction significantly increases machine stability, minimizing vibration during machining. This results in improved dimensional accuracy and superior surface finish, especially when drilling larger holes or machining harder materials.

Wide Speed Range

Multiple spindle speed options enable operators to select the appropriate cutting conditions for steel, cast iron, aluminum, stainless steel, and other engineering materials.

Powerful Gear Transmission

Gear-driven spindle systems provide higher torque than belt-driven alternatives, making them suitable for heavy-duty drilling operations.

Precision Spindle Feed

Adjustable feed rates improve drilling quality while reducing tool wear and increasing machining efficiency.

Tapping Capability

Many box-type vertical drilling machines feature automatic spindle reversal, allowing efficient tapping of both through holes and blind holes.

Advantages for Industrial Manufacturing

Higher Hole Accuracy

The rigid machine structure maintains spindle alignment during cutting, helping achieve precise hole location and diameter consistency.

Improved Productivity

Quick speed changes, automatic feed mechanisms, and tapping functions reduce machining time and improve production throughput.

Long Machine Life

Heavy-duty cast iron construction and rigid structural components minimize wear and maintain accuracy over years of continuous operation.

Easy Operation

Centralized controls, ergonomic layouts, and simple maintenance procedures help reduce operator fatigue while improving production efficiency.

Frequently Asked Questions

What is the main advantage of a box-type vertical drilling machine?

Its rigid box-column structure provides greater stability, reducing vibration and improving drilling accuracy during heavy-duty machining.

Can a box-type vertical drilling machine perform tapping operations?

Yes. Many industrial models include automatic spindle reversal, enabling efficient tapping of both blind and through holes.

Which industries commonly use box-type vertical drilling machines?

Machinery manufacturing, automotive, mold making, steel fabrication, agricultural equipment, construction machinery, and maintenance workshops all rely on this equipment.

What materials can be drilled?

The machine can process carbon steel, stainless steel, cast iron, aluminum, brass, copper, plastics, and other engineering materials when appropriate tooling and cutting parameters are used.

How does a box-column design improve machining performance?

The rigid rectangular column minimizes deflection under load, providing better spindle stability, higher hole precision, longer tool life, and improved surface finish.
